Address: 137-40 Northern Blvd Flushing, NY 11354 United States
District: Downtown Manhattan
Phone: +1 718-353-1808
Category: Hunan restaurant
Working Hours: Closes at 23:00
This spacious Chinese restaurant specializes in traditional Hunan-style fare that's big on spice.
Machine ID: /g/1tjmfl22
Feature ID: 0x89c2601aa92583d5:0xb337f8493307e104
Created Date: 11 January 2025, 15:58
View Count: 6 views